From their upturned noses to their dramatic performances of playing dead, eastern hognose snakes are interesting and entertaining.
The eastern hognose snake, found throughout Mississippi, is known for its dramatic defensive behaviors. When threatened, they mimic cobras, play dead, and may release unpleasant odors and substances.

The southern hognose snake is generally harmless. When threatened, the snake puffs up to appear larger. Sometimes it hisses. As a last resort, its 24-inch-long body goes still.
The snake is the eastern hognose snake, and its range includes basically all of Mississippi. They aren't abundant, but can have locally higher populations if the habitat is right.
